Join us for a 90-minute daytime sailing experience from Kewalo Basin Harbor on one of the most iconic catamarans in Honolulu! Our sails always have complimentary drinks (alcoholic beverages available for adults 21+ with valid ID only). Come explore the south shore of Oahu by splashing through Honolulu's crisp waves, watching for wildlife (not guaranteed but we do our best!), and vibing to great music. Enjoy a tasty maitai and take in the rays while experiencing the gorgeous views of Kaka'ako waterfront, Ala Moana, and Waikiki! Important Notes: -We operate in RAIN or SHINE, and during regular sailing conditions, guests are likely to get wet. -While this experience allows all ages, the environment can present a bar-motivated/party atmosphere, we encourage parents to consider this when booking with children. ALL guests require their own ticket to attend regardless of age (NO lap infants). -Guests MUST check in a minimum of 30 minutes before their scheduled departure, no exceptions.

Q: Can kids join this sailing experience, or is it more of an adult party vibe?

A: Yes, kids can join! The sailing experience is open to all ages, but keep in mind that there's a party atmosphere with drinks for adults. If you're bringing kids, just be prepared for some adult vibes and loud music. It’s a fun outing, but you might want to check if your kids are okay with that!

Q: What happens if it rains or is too windy? Can we reschedule?

A: They sail rain or shine, so don’t worry about getting wet! If the weather is too severe, they will cancel the trip and you can reschedule for another date. Just make sure to check in 30 minutes before departure, no exceptions!

Q: Is parking easy at Kewalo Harbor? What should I expect?

A: Parking can be a bit tricky, especially close to departure times, so I recommend arriving early. There’s a lot directly at Kewalo Harbor, but it fills up fast. Alternatives include street parking or nearby lots, but those can involve a bit of a walk. Make sure to leave some extra time!
